How a wholesale placement works

You keep the client and the renewal. INVO provides the market access and underwriting advocacy — and where a risk needs surplus lines (E&S) paper, INVO holds the licensing and handles the filings. Wholesale distribution is an established, regulated channel of the commercial market (see the Wholesale & Specialty Insurance Association), and mod-driven comp placements follow NCCI's Experience Rating Plan rules wherever they land — so the story your submission tells is the pricing input.

Digital markets return bindable quotes instantly through the agent portal — enter the risk once and compare eligible carriers. That's the lane for mainstream classes with clean stories. Direct markets route your submission to INVO's in-house underwriters, who typically respond within 24–48 hours — the lane for high mods, new ventures, lapsed coverage and specialty classes, where the file needs a human to argue for it. One appointment covers both, and the same submission can move from digital to direct if the risk turns out to need underwriting.

Send an ACORD 130 and currently valued loss runs to submissions@invounderwriting.com. Digital-eligible classes can quote same day; direct submissions are reviewed by in-house workers' comp underwriters with a typical 24–48 hour turnaround. For high-mod accounts, include the experience rating worksheet: under NCCI's Experience Rating Plan, every claim splits into a heavily weighted primary portion (frequency) and a lightly weighted excess portion (severity) — which is exactly how our underwriters will read the mod, so a file that separates one shock loss from a frequency pattern prices better.

ClassifyIQ is INVO's AI appetite engine. It ingests carrier appetite guides, maps a plain-English business description to the right class code, and instantly shows which INVO markets want that risk in your state — so you stop guessing and start submitting to carriers that will actually quote. Getting the class right up front matters twice: it decides which markets will even look at the risk, and class assignment is the base of the comp rating formula, so a misclassified submission gets repriced at audit.

Yes — surplus lines is a long-established, regulated specialty channel, not a gray market. E&S carriers must meet each state's surplus lines eligibility requirements, placements are made through licensed surplus lines brokers who handle the state filings and taxes, and the national trade body for the channel is the Wholesale & Specialty Insurance Association. For hard-to-place accounts, E&S paper is frequently the difference between covered and uninsured — and as the wholesaler, INVO carries the surplus lines licensing so your agency doesn't need to.
